    How to Dispute Portfolio Recovery Associates Charges in New York, NY

    New York residents have strong consumer protections under New York law when disputing Portfolio Recovery Associates charges. DisputeAI generates legal demand letters citing both New York's consumer protection statute and federal laws like the FDCPA § 1692g.

    New York Local Consumer Protection

    NYC has its own Department of Consumer and Worker Protection (DCWP) — file complaints at nyc.gov/consumers.
